drivel and tripe both are nouns.

drivel is a verb but tripe is not a verb.

Word NounAdjectiveVerbAdverb
drivel Yes No Yes No
tripe Yes No No No
As nouns, tripe is a hyponym of drivel; that is, tripe is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than drivel:
  • drivel: a worthless message
  • tripe: nonsensical talk or writing
